First page of the 1804 version of the Napoleonic CodeCivil law is the legal system utilized in most international locations around the globe at present. In civil law the sources recognised as authoritative are, primarily, legislation—especially codifications in constitutions or statutes handed Law News by government—and custom. Codifications date back millennia, with one early instance being the Babylonian Codex Hammurabi. Modern civil law techniques essentially derive from legal codes issued by Byzantine Emperor Justinian I within the 6th century, which had been rediscovered by 11th century Italy.

With the appearance of the British Raj, there was a break in tradition, and Hindu and Islamic law have been abolished in favour of British common law. The first royal constitution for the East India Company in the 1600s granted them the ability to make laws in order to higher govern its “official representatives†in India. This was an influence that grew rapidly with the rise within the East India Company’s influence and power over India, giving the East India Company a wider and extra powerful judicial authority and jurisdiction. During the eighteenth century, the East India Company needed a extra amicable ruling system the place they’d not have only English Common Law dictating the legal guidelines of a state that was not English but. They opted to have a set of legal guidelines and courts in both the inside and exterior governments where the outside, also referred to as the Presidencies, was ruled by English Law, staffed by English judges and attorneys, and dealt with Englishmen. The inside, the Mofussil, handled native law corresponding to Hindu and Muslim private law, Company Regulations, and Islamic criminal law.
Canon law regulates the inner ordering of the Catholic Church, the Eastern Orthodox Church and the Anglican Communion. Canon law is amended and adopted by the legislative authority of the church, such as councils of bishops, individual bishops for his or her respective sees, the Pope for the complete Catholic Church, and the British Parliament for the Church of England. The main sorts of religious law are sharia in Islam, halakha in Judaism, and canon law in some Christian teams.

The Central Board of Direct Taxes is a part of the Department of Revenue in the Ministry of Finance, Government of India. The CBDT offers important inputs for coverage and planning of direct taxes in India and can be liable for administration of the direct tax laws via Income Tax Department. The CBDT is a statutory authority functioning underneath the Central Board of Revenue Act, 1963.

Britain has lengthy been a major buying and selling nation, exerting a strong influence on the law of shipping and maritime trade. The English law of salvage, collisions, ship arrest, and carriage of products by sea are topic to worldwide conventions which Britain played a leading role in drafting. Many of these conventions incorporate principles derived from English frequent law and documentary procedures. A treatment is “the means given by law for the recovery of a right, or of compensation for its infringement”. Most cures can be found solely from the court, but some are “self-help” treatments; as an example, a party who lawfully needs to cancel a contract could achieve this with out go away; and an individual could take his own steps to “abate a private nuisance”.
